Works on modernization of the furnace lining
Lining, which provides thermal insulation of an industrial electric furnace, can be considered one of the most important components of the thermal unit. It is the quality of the lining, as well as the materials used for it, that largely affect the durability of the furnace and its performance. The use of modern heat-insulating materials in the lining makes it possible to significantly reduce the power consumption of an electric furnace, reduce its weight and speed up the process of reaching the desired temperature. Taken together, this makes it possible to significantly reduce long-term production costs.
T&MEC offers the possibility of replacing the old lining with modern lightweight fiber materials that have impressive thermal insulation and refractory properties.
The basis of the innovative material is mullite silica fibers, which consist of SiO2 and Al2O3 oxides in equal proportions. This lining, with a density of 250-380 kilograms/m3 and thermal conductivity of 0.22-0.18 Watt/(m*K), has a rather impressive resistance to mechanical stress and the ability to withstand temperature effects up to 1450 degrees without destructive consequences.
The layered interwoven fiber structure, as well as a well-developed network of open fine pores, provides higher thermal insulation performance than other materials that are also based on mullite silica fibers. The new material is successfully used in both electric and gas furnaces, as well as in other types of thermal equipment.
Possibilities for energy recovery
When performing modernization operations of the heating unit, it is worth paying attention to energy recovery – the reuse of energy. The installation and use of recuperators will save about 15% of the gas consumed.
The air heated in the recuperative devices can be fed to the furnace burners, heated in the room, used to dry raw materials or finished products, or sent to a gas turbine plant to generate electricity.
Automation of the furnace operation
Computerization, which involves the complete transfer of an industrial heating furnace to an automatic mode, makes it possible to significantly improve the quality of the products manufactured by the enterprise, as well as significantly reduce energy consumption. This is achieved due to a significant increase in the level of control efficiency and the ability to control almost all parameters of the heating equipment, the possibility of zone temperature control in the chamber in the range of several degrees.
Features of the modernization of the thermal unit control system
T&MEC is also engaged in the development and implementation of various systems for the automation of heat treatment processes.
We offer both local automation solutions, which involve the installation of an own control unit that is not connected to other equipment, and general complexes that control the functioning of the entire production line.
The local model is represented by a separate control cabinet. It is used for installation of:
- one or more microprocessors;
- a switching and control unit that controls the actuators, including heating elements; an operating panel;
- visual alarm components;
- regulating, shut-off and protective valves directly involved in ensuring the automatic execution of temperature treatment processes;
- The control cabinet is equipped with locks that prevent unauthorized access to the production process control.
